Virtually every human endeavor involves interpersonal communication. Leading Christian scholar and media commentator Quentin Schultze and respected professor of communication Diane Badzinski offer a solid Christian perspective on the topic, helping readers communicate with faith, skill, and virtue in their interpersonal relationships. Designed as a companion to Schultze's successful An Essential Guide to Public Speaking, this inviting book provides biblical wisdom on critical areas of interpersonal communication: gratitude, listening, self-assessment, forgiveness, trust, encouragement, peace, and fidelity. Given the rapid rise and widespread use of social media, the book also integrates intriguing insights from the latest research on the influence of social media on interpersonal relationships. It includes engaging stories and numerous sidebars featuring practical lists, definitions, illustrations, and biblical insights.

Natural Bridges is a concise, practical, inexpensive, and student-friendly guide to interpersonal communication. This book explores the fundamental principles and skills necessary for effective communication. Building on the theme that our every word and behavior contributes to building a bridge or a barrier in our daily interactions with others, Natural Bridges provides students with concepts and real-world guidelines for productive communication with acquaintances, friends, family-members, romantic partners, and co-workers.

Brief, practical, and reader-friendly, this is a handy guide for improving your business interactions and relationships. It offers clear, straightforward tools useful in a professional context, with an "easy-to-skim" format and a direct, matter-of-fact tone. KEY TOPICS: This book gives practical advice on how to improve the foundational interpersonal communication skills of listening, feedback, asking and responding to questions, and adjusting to others' styles. It offers step-by-step recommendations for approaching such common interactions as interviewing, negotiating, and conducting performance appraisals. MARKET: This direct, step-by-step guide for interpersonal communication skills is a necessary read for people who communicate in professional contexts, such as managers, supervisors, and executives in any business or professional arena.

This fully revised text demystifies interpersonal communication skills by bringing the latest research together with practical guidance that prepares students to discern key communication dynamics and communicate more effectively in all areas of their lives. The new edition draws on current theory and research to guide students through the foundations of the discipline, recent developments in scientific research, and tips for improving their own interpersonal communication skills. In addition, readers will find: Expanded coverage of technology and computer-mediated communication, including explicit examples of what interpersonal communication looks like online. Invitations to engage with elaborated descriptions of theories and related resources on the companion website whenever prominent theories of interpersonal communication are mentioned in the text. A commitment to gender inclusive language and topics, as well as a new feature, "IDEA: Inclusion, Diversity, Equity, and Access," that invites students to consider ways to address exclusion and inequity in interpersonal communication.
